By Type
PTFE Resin
PTFE resin dominates due to excellent dielectric performance and minimal signal loss, widely used in antennas, PCBs, and high-frequency substrates. More than 35% of total demand comes from PTFE resin, supported by telecom and consumer electronics adoption.
PTFE resin market size was USD 1.41 million in 2025, accounting for 35% share, with a CAGR of 9.4% during 2025–2034.

CH Resin
CH resin represents 22% of the market, applied in multilayer boards for 5G devices. It balances cost and performance, making it suitable for consumer and server applications where reliable signal transmission is required.
CH resin market size was USD 0.89 million in 2025, holding 22% share, with a CAGR of 8.8% during the forecast period.

PPE Resin
PPE resin contributes 18% of global demand, known for its superior thermal and electrical insulation. It is highly utilized in servers and base station modules, supporting high-speed and low-loss data transfer requirements.
PPE resin market size was USD 0.73 million in 2025, representing 18% share, with a CAGR of 8.7% from 2025–2034.

BT Resin
BT resin secures 15% of demand, widely used in advanced packaging and substrates for 5G servers and telecom applications. Its mechanical strength and thermal reliability make it a preferred choice for high-performance boards.
BT resin market size was USD 0.61 million in 2025, accounting for 15% share, growing at a CAGR of 9.0% during 2025–2034.
